Myrtle road, Stockton-on-tees, TS19 0JW

Myrtle road is a street located in Stockton-on-tees, with a postcode of TS19 0JW. There have been 29 property transactions in this postcode since 1995, with 14 unique properties. The most common property type in this street is semi. The most recent sale was on Friday, 10 May 2024 at 62 Myrtle road which sold for £50000. The average broadband download speed is 446.20 mbps. There are 7 nearby train stations, 10 nearby bus stops and 12 nearby schools. TS19 0JW postcode was first in introduced in January 1980. TS19 0JW is located within the Middlesbrough and Stockton Travel To Work Area. NHS Services in this postcode are provided by the Stockton-on-Tees Teaching Primary Care Trust. The 2011 Census Output Area for this postcode is classified as 'Hard-pressed living, Migration and churn, Young hard-pressed families'. TS19 0JW has an Index of Multiple Deprivation of 269.

Deprivation Index

The Index of Multiple Deprivation (IMD) is a UK measure that ranks areas based on multiple indicators of deprivation such as income, employment, health, education, housing, crime, and access to services. The IMD informs decisions and helps allocate resources to reduce poverty and improve life chances.
